Thanks guys! This is the 2nd AFE that I've had this happen on. This one was on for about 14k in the span of a year. The first one collapsed with my stock hx35, then this past one had both the 35 and a Super B Special sucking air (about 4k miles). As for replacement filters, I got rid of the AFE stg2 and moved my cold air to the front of the engine bay, so I'm sure I can hook any filter to it. I would definetely like to keep a washable filter like my AFE.
